terpineol
any of several unsaturated, cyclic, tertiary alcohols having the formula C10H18O, occurring in nature in many essential oils or prepared synthetically: used chiefly in the manufacture of perfumes.

British Dictionary definitions for terpineol
/ (tɜːˈpɪnɪˌɒl) /
a terpene alcohol with an odour of lilac, present in several essential oils. A mixture of the isomers is used as a solvent and in flavourings and perfumes. Formula: C 10 H 17 OH
